Delaware River, Pennsylvania - Freshwater Fishing Report
Trenton

<p>After 5 days of rain the river has come back down and the water clarity is almost back to where it needs to be. The stripers are still in the river thick and are ready to eat! So get out there and live line some herring or throw some plugs and hook up.
